Join our dynamic team at Mitie Telecoms to develop and implement detailed telecoms planning strategies that support network expansion and optimisation, working collaboratively across functions to achieve company objectives.
Main purpose of the role: As a Planning Surveyor based at our Manchester offices, you will be part of the Acquisition & Planning team. This technical SME role involves managing activities related to securing planning rights for Mitie projects, including MNO customer projects (upgrades, replacements, new sites) and specialist projects like Solar PV and EV solutions. You will work across multiple client programmes, requiring teamwork and technical expertise in planning activities.
Key responsibilities:
- Conduct site surveys and planning appraisals to facilitate project delivery.
- Prepare and manage planning applications through to completion.
- Collaborate with stakeholders, providing expert planning advice.
- Perform research, site feasibility studies, and trend analyses.
- Engage with local authorities, developers, and community stakeholders to meet regulatory requirements.
- Analyze network performance data and identify improvement areas.
- Prepare detailed planning reports and documentation.
- Ensure compliance with standards, regulations, and policies.
- Manage project timelines, budgets, and resources.
- Support and guide junior team members.
- Assess market data and advise clients on regulations and legal matters.
